Naval Architect (Marine and Offshore)

Summary

Naval Architect designing newbuild marine vessels, including hull forms, GA drawings, stability/hydrostatic calculations, and 2D/3D models, using AutoCAD, Rhino 3D, Maxsurf, and SolidWorks in collaboration with engineering, production, and project teams.

We are seeking a creative and technically skilled Naval Architect. The successful candidate will be responsible for the design, development, and engineering of newbuild marine vessels, working closely with engineering, production, and project teams to deliver high-quality vessels that meet performance, functionality, and construction requirements.

Key Responsibilities

  • Develop vessel designs, layouts, and technical drawings for newbuild projects.
  • Prepare General Arrangement (GA) drawings, hull forms, deck layouts, and accommodation layouts.
  • Perform stability calculations, weight estimates, hydrostatic calculations, and performance assessments.
  • Produce and review 2D and 3D design models, construction drawings, and engineering documentation.
  • Work closely with Engineering, Production, and Project teams to ensure designs are practical and manufacturable.
  • Coordinate with clients, suppliers, and subcontractors on technical specifications and design requirements.
  • Review and update design documentation throughout the construction process, including revisions and engineering changes.
  • Provide technical support during vessel construction, testing, commissioning, and sea trials where required.
  • Ensure designs comply with project specifications, quality standards, and applicable maritime regulations.
  • Participate in design reviews and contribute to design optimisation and continuous improvement initiatives.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Naval Architecture or an equivalent qualification.
  • At least 3–5 years of relevant experience in naval architecture, shipbuilding, or marine vessel design.
  • Proficiency in AutoCAD, Rhino 3D, Maxsurf, SolidWorks, or other marine design software.
  • Strong understanding of hull design, stability, hydrostatics, weight control, and vessel performance.
  • Experience preparing engineering drawings and construction documentation.
  • Knowledge of vessel construction materials such as composites or fibreglass is advantageous.
  • Strong analytical, technical, and problem-solving skills with excellent attention to detail.
  • Good commun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to collaborate across engineering, design, and production teams.
  • Able to manage multiple projects and work effectively in a fast-paced environment
